The BenQ X3100i and Anker Nebula X1 perform similarly, but they don't have the same use case. The BenQ is a gaming projector that can also double as a home theater unit; this means that it comes with a full suite of gaming features, which the Anker lacks. Inversely, the Anker is marketed as a home theater-grade portable projector, with a retractable handle and a full suite of image correction features. The Anker is a bit punchier when it comes to image quality, especially due to its superior contrast. Ultimately, those looking for a unit capable of some serious gaming will prefer the BenQ, but those looking for more punch, or who want to be able to easily carry the unit, will prefer the Anker.
